Transaction 17be68b237bf1c3d24d819fc57a43af584ecf7f8a00fe76f7fd72ef1c58a7294

2 Input
2 Outputs
  • 17be68b237bf1c3d24d819fc57a43af584ecf7f8a00fe76f7fd72ef1c58a7294:0
  • value  7534807687
    address  3BYFLCtAENHf6DwzxDui4d3k4Hsjceucwj
  • 17be68b237bf1c3d24d819fc57a43af584ecf7f8a00fe76f7fd72ef1c58a7294:1
  • value  40000000000
    address  37p3PS1hKqzYhiVswbqN6nxbwyUoTZvf1E